The purpose of this randomised prospective multicenter longterm study is to evaluate the survival rate of the implant, wear and periprosthetic osteolysis of highly cross-linked polyethylene with and without addition of Vitamin E (UHMWPE-XE vs. UHMWPE-X) in Total Hip Arthroplasty.

Analysis and measurement of oxidation index of the Polyethylene Inlay after Revision
The Oxidation index is measured after explantation in case of loosening of the inlay
Time frame: Oxidation index is assessed in case of loosening and revision within 15 years
Manifest radiological osteolyses
Time frame: Measured radiologically after 1, 5, 10 and 15 years
Traceable wear of polyethylene over 0.5 mm
Time frame: Measured radiologically after 1, 5, 10 and 15 years
Clinical Outcome
Clinical Outcome measured by Harris Hip Score (HHS), Hip disability and osteoarthritis outcome score(HOOS), University of California at Los Angeles Score (UCLA)
Time frame: After 1, 5, 10 and 15 years
